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3123529 20021079861 90343906588 431998304 751379657
38571047 293
38571047 293
8290 0583 43944492382 3022
All about undefined
Interested in learning more?
38571047 293
8290 0583 43944492382 3022
See more
97983400060 66
1863229834 23 214312
See more
654912233 032861 70358083242
2251 85672 7197 833191673
See more